    Meditation: Give Yourself the Gift of Inner Peace

    As we enter the holiday season, many of us are beginning to plan and partake in festivities such as shopping, cooking, baking, holiday parties and family gatherings. While the holidays often bring joy and cheer, the hustle and bustle can also lead to fatigue, stress, anxiety and sometimes depression. To avoid holiday burnout, it’s important to find ways to care for yourself mentally and physically. Galen Gorelangton, Renown's Spiritual Center Volunteer, discusses how yoga and meditation can benefit you. What is yoga and meditation?  Yoga is defined as performing a series of postures and controlled breathing exercises to promote a more flexible body and a calm mind. As you move through poses that require balance and concentration, you're encouraged to focus less on your busy day and more on the moment. Meditation involves focusing or clearing your mind using a combination of mental and physical techniques. While there are many different types of meditation and yoga practices, they both share similar benefits including: Reduced stress Lower blood pressure Decreased anxiety and depression Increased energy Better sleep Lower inflammation and pain levels Improved strength, balance and flexibility  Better focus and concentration  And much more!

    Recursos para el duelo y la pérdida de un ser querido

    Feelings of grief can take on many forms and can occur in reaction to many situations, including the death of a loved one or a medical diagnosis for yourself or someone close to you. It is important to remember that this reaction is entirely natural, and many people who experience grief find outside help to be a valuable part of the healing process. Below is a list of both local and national grief and bereavement resources for all ages and specificities. If you or someone you know is experiencing grief, the trained professionals below are here to help.     Renown Health amplía el requisito de vacunación contra la Covid-19

    Proteger a los empleados y a sus familias; brindar a los pacientes el nivel más alto y seguro de atención y apoyar la salud pública Renown Health, uno de los empleadores privados más grandes de la región, con una fuerza laboral de casi 7,000 personas y una red de atención médica integrada sin fines de lucro que sirve a más de un millón de personas en todo Nevada, notificó hoy a sus empleados que apoyará la regulación de emergencia nacional y exigirá la vacunación contra la COVID-19 a todos los empleados de Renown Health Communicating to employees today, Tony Slonim, MD, DrPH, President & CEO, wrote, “For the last nineteen months, we have done everything humanly possible to care for patients, our community and each other- and to keep people safe from COVID-19. Despite these efforts, too many people have fallen ill, suffered long-term effects or lost those they loved to this deadly disease.” He added, “I believe that as the leading anchor institution for our community, we are obligated to set a clear example of our trust in data and science, and to hold ourselves to the highest ethical and professional standards to keep our community safe. It is clear that the vaccine is safe and effective in reducing illness and saving lives and we encourage everyone who is medically able to do so, and within their religious guidelines, to get vaccinated.” Dr. Slonim thanked his staff for “heeding the call for vaccination and protecting those in our care who are ill and physically vulnerable, and ensuring a safe, COVID-19-free environment for them and for each other.” Al día de hoy, el 80 % del total de 6,750 empleados de Renown Health ya se han vacunado o cuentan con una exención o un aplazamiento aprobado. El 4 de noviembre, la administración de Biden-Harris anunció la vacunación obligatoria contra la COVID-19 del personal elegible en centros de atención médica que participan en los programas de Medicare y Medicaid. La American Hospital Association, la American Medical Association y múltiples sociedades nacionales que representan a profesionales médicos y al menos a 174 organizaciones de atención médica a nivel nacional han recomendado que se exija la vacunación a todo el personal de atención médica como condición de empleo. COVID-19 vaccination prevents serious illness, hospitalization and death. Documented declines in cases since mass vaccination began prove the COVID-19 vaccines are both safe and effective, and are crucial to decreasing the spread of the virus. Renown’s requirement applies to all employees, new hires and students. Chief Medical Officers strongly endorse the mandate. “Our role is to provide the safest, highest-level of care to people who come to us for care, and we must do our part to support public health, which has been greatly enhanced in this state because of the utilization and uptake of the vaccine,” said Rahul Mediwala, MD, CPE, Chief Medical Officer, Health Services. El Dr. Mediwala fue clave en la iniciativa de voluntariado de Renown para la administración de 80,000 vacunas a empleados y miembros de la comunidad, y ahora a niños de entre 5 y 11 años en su ubicación de Hometown Health a principios de este año. We know that there’s some hesitancy that exists, but the data are clear that these vaccinations have been very effective in preventing hospitalizations, severe complications and deaths from COVID-19,” says Susan Lee, DO, MBA, Chief Medical Officer, Acute Services. “Alentamos a todos los colegas, pacientes y miembros de la comunidad a recibir la vacuna contra la COVID-19 lo antes posible”. Los requisitos de la administración de Biden-Harris se aplicarán aproximadamente a 76,000 proveedores y cubrirán a más de 17 millones de trabajadores de atención médica en todo el país. The regulation will create a consistent standard within Medicare and Medicaid while giving patients assurance of the vaccination status of those delivering care. Las instalaciones cubiertas por esta regulación deben establecer una política que garantice que todo el personal elegible haya recibido la primera dosis de una vacuna de dos dosis contra la COVID-19 o una vacuna de una monodosis contra la COVID-19 antes de prestar cualquier tipo de atención, tratamiento u otros servicios a más tardar el 6 de diciembre de 2021. Todo el personal elegible debe haber recibido las dosis necesarias para que se le considere completamente vacunado, ya sean dos dosis de Pfizer o Moderna o una dosis de Johnson & Johnson, para el 4 de enero de 2022. The regulation also provides for exemptions based on recognized medical conditions or religious beliefs, observances, or practices. Facilities must develop a similar process or plan for permitting exemptions in alignment with federal law. Renown will do direct outreach to those employees who have not yet been vaccinated, to be sure they understand the regulations, implications, and options available to them. Dr. Slonim closed his announcement to employees today by saying, “While we understand this is a heavy issue for many, the mandate is clear and is one we will abide by.     Spiritual Care for You and Your Loved Ones Well-balanced healing involves caring for the whole person – body, mind, and spirit. Renown Health's Spiritual Care team provides compassionate care and support for you and your family, always respecting your spiritual preferences. How we support you: Religious or spiritual support End-of-life care Guided family conferences Support groups Chaplain visits A quiet space for prayer Multi-faith services Blessings, prayers or sacraments at the bedside
